South Africa’s National Assembly to consider special bill to help fund refurbishments after Parliament fire

South Africa’s National Assembly is considering a special bill to help fund the repair work needed for the Parliament refurbishment works.

The Special Appropriation Bill is hoped to garner enough funds to repair the damage caused when the Parliament buildings were set on fire in January 2022.

At the National Assembly, speaker Nosiviwe Mapisa Nqakula said she had discussions with Finance Minister Enoch Godongwana about the bill and funding.

However, Godongwana made no mention of a Special Appropriation Bill in his most recent budget announcement, the Speaker said the matter was getting attention.

On the cost of hosting events outside of Parliament, including places like the Cape Town International Convention Centre, Mapisa-Nqakula said a number of options were on the table.
